Recognizes a protein of 51kDa; which is identified as FLI1. This protein; a member of the ETS family of DNA binding transcription factors; is involved in cellular proliferation and tumorigenesis. Ets-1 is the prototype member of a family of genes identified on the basis of homology to the v-Ets oncogene isolated from the E26 erythroblastosis virus. Members of the Ets gene family share a highly conserved carboxy-terminal domain containing a sequence related to the SV40 large T antigen nuclear localization signal sequence. Approximately 90% of Ewing s Sarcoma (EWS) / Primitive Neuroectodermal Tumors (PNET) have a specific translocation; t(11;22)(q24;q12); which results in fusion of EWS to Fli-1; and production of an EWS-Fli-1 fusion protein. Among normal tissues only endothelial cells and small lymphocytes express Fli-1. This protein is expressed in majority of vascular tumors including angiosarcomas; hemangioendotheliomas; hemangiomas; and Kaposi s Sarcomas. High sensitivity and specificity of Fli-1 equals to or exceeds that of the established vascular markers like CD31; CD34; and Factor VIII.
